How to use "surplus" in a sentence?

  • Surplus wealth is a sacred trust to be managed for the good of others.
    -Andrew Carnegie-
  • Surplus wealth is a sacred trust which its possessor is bound to administer in his lifetime for the good of the community.
    -Andrew Carnegie-
  • Surplus-value and the rate of surplus-value are... the invisible essence to be investigated, whereas the rate of profit and hence the form of surplus-value as profit are visible surface phenomena
    -Karl Marx-
  • The directing motive, the end and aim of capitalist production, is to extract the greatest possible amount of surplus value, and consequently to exploit labor-power to the greatest possible extent.
    -Karl Marx-
  • I accumulated in those years so fine a surplus in the Book of Observance that I have been drawing confidently upon it ever since.
    -Winston Churchill-
  • The great art of life is how to turn the surplus life of the soul into life for the body.
    -Henry David Thoreau-
  • 'Code sharing' is an economic surplus phenomenon. It works only when none of the people involved in it are in any form of need.
    -Erik Naggum-
  • The rich man never really gives anything, he only distributes part of the surplus. It is the person of moderate means who really gives.
    -George Eastman-

Definition and meaning of SURPLUS

What does "surplus mean?"

/ˈsərpləs/

surplus

adjective
More than is needed or wanted.
noun
amount of something left over when requirements have been met.

Is "surplus" countable or uncountable noun?

The word "surplus" is a countable noun.

The plural of "surplus" is "surpluses".
